Output 99daa2d18232bd1f643c8751b4e8c04f451d2f6800fcc27f0caec0e8d3eda2ff:5

value
2823169
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8e3221e16bdb3c6bcb02a6fbf284bf575b57cfc OP_EQUAL
address
3MToyUXrLsDcWaABk2Q4XrDXpyXDjCvekn
transaction
99daa2d18232bd1f643c8751b4e8c04f451d2f6800fcc27f0caec0e8d3eda2ff